Robert Half Accounting Clerk in Leominster, Massachusetts

Description Join our non-profit client as an Accounting Associate! We are seeking a detail-oriented individual to manage our accounts receivable functions while also assisting with accounts payable, payroll, and general ledger tasks. This role is perfect for recent accounting graduates or individuals with up to 2 years of relevant experience.

Responsibilities:

Manage accounts receivable processes, including invoicing, collections, and reconciliation of customer accounts. Assist with accounts payable tasks, such as processing invoices, issuing payments, and maintaining vendor records. Support payroll processing by verifying timecards, calculating wages, and ensuring compliance with payroll regulations. Contribute to general ledger activities, including journal entries, account reconciliations, and financial reporting. Collaborate with the finance team to ensure accurate and timely financial data entry and reporting. Provide support during audits and financial reviews by preparing documentation and responding to inquiries. Qualifications:

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or related field. Up to 2 years of experience in accounting or finance roles preferred, but recent graduates are encouraged to apply. Familiarity with accounting principles and practices. Proficiency in Microsoft Excel. Experience with Sage accounting software is a plus. Strong attention to detail and accuracy. Excellent organizational and time management sk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
